Anthony Rice is a recognised speaker on workforce design, organisational scalability, and the future of work. Over the past 24 years, he has built and scaled 6 businesses, including multiple 8-figure ventures, giving him first-hand experience of the operational challenges that come with growth.
As Co-Founder of PeoplePartners, Anthony has spent almost two decades working alongside Australia's vocational education sector, helping PTEs and RTOs redesign how work gets done. Through this hands-on work, he has seen first-hand how regulatory complexity, funding requirements, compliance obligations, and workforce pressures shape the way PTEs and RTOs operate. His work focuses on workforce design, organisational structure, global talent, and operational scalability — supporting leaders to reduce execution bottlenecks, strengthen their teams, and prepare for the AI era.
Featured in Inc. Magazine for his insights on workforce design, Anthony has worked with more than 500 organisations across Australia, New Zealand, North America, and beyond. His presentations combine practical experience with fresh thinking, challenging conventional assumptions and leaving audiences with simple, actionable frameworks they can immediately apply within their own organisations.
In a regulated education environment, complexity often grows faster than revenue. As PTEs scale, roles become broader, leaders remain trapped in execution, and margins tighten even when enrolments continue to grow. Most organisations respond by hiring more people, implementing new systems, or embracing AI. But what if those solutions are optimising the wrong thing? In this practical and thought-provoking session, Anthony Rice challenges one of the biggest assumptions in organisational design and introduces a different way of thinking about workforce capacity, scalability, and the future of work. Using real education-sector examples, attendees will leave with practical ideas to rethink how work is designed, where AI fits, and how to build organisations that are more scalable, resilient, and better prepared for the AI era.
